Insulating Wholesale Prefabricated Panels for Energy Efficiency
In recent years, the demand for energy-efficient buildings has been growing rapidly. As a result, construction professionals and homeowners alike are seeking innovative solutions to improve energy efficiency without compromising on structural integrity or aesthetics. One solution gaining prominence is the use of insulating wholesale prefabricated panels. These panels offer numerous benefits in terms of energy efficiency and are becoming a preferred choice for new construction projects and retrofitting existing structures.
Insulating wholesale prefabricated panels consist of an insulating core, typically made of materials such as expanded polystyrene (EPS), polyurethane (PUR), or mineral wool, sandwiched between two layers of rigid board or composite materials. These panels are manufactured off-site under controlled conditions, ensuring precise dimensions and excellent quality control. This prefabrication process allows for faster assembly on-site, reducing construction time and costs.
The primary advantage of insulating wholesale prefabricated panels lies in their superior thermal performance. The insulating core acts as a continuous barrier, reducing heat transfer through the building envelope. This helps maintain a constant indoor temperature, reducing the reliance on heating and cooling systems, and ultimately leading to significant energy savings.
Furthermore, these panels provide excellent air tightness, minimizing air leakage and thereby preventing energy losses. Air leakage is a common issue in traditional construction, especially around windows, doors, and other openings. In contrast, insulating wholesale prefabricated panels are designed and constructed with precision, ensuring a tight seal and eliminating the need for additional insulation or sealing measures.
Another advantage of using these panels is their versatility. They can be customized to meet specific design requirements, accommodating various architectural styles and catering to different climate zones. Additionally, the lightweight nature of these panels makes them ideal for both new construction and renovation projects, as they do not impose significant demands on the building structure.
Moreover, insulating wholesale prefabricated panels offer enhanced sound insulation properties. The combination of high-performance insulating materials and the panel's structural design effectively reduces noise transmission from the outside and between different spaces within the building. This creates a more comfortable and peaceful indoor environment, especially in urban areas or near high-noise sources.
